I'm looking into getting a 95-96 Jetta with auto tranny. How reliable are they?

the early mk3s are very unreliable 94-96 were terrible years for volkswagen, but alot of the problems were solved in 97 luckily the car kept the same body style from 94-98.if your looking for that body style jetta i highly recommend at least a 97!
